
Former interim UFC lightweight champion Dustin Poirier opened up about how challenging it was for him to decide to end his professional career.
Dustin Poirier on KLFY.com radio
The retirement thing comes in waves. One day I’ll be fine with it doing yard work, the next day I’ll be like, I need to be in the gym. It’s kind of like I’m battling myself, but it is what it is.
Poirier's last fight was against Max Holloway in July this year at UFC 318 in New Orleans, USA. In that bout, Dustin lost by unanimous decision. After the fight, he announced his retirement. His mixed martial arts record stands at 30 wins, 10 losses, and one fight that was deemed a no contest.
